Jan. 26 – Santa Ana City Council Public Safety Committee Meeting
The Public Safety Committee of the Santa Ana City Council will meet on Tuesday, January 26. This committee meets when the participating Councilmembers call for a meeting and does not have an ongoing regular meeting day and time.
The meeting will be at the Santa Ana Police Department, which is accessible by OCTA Routes 51 and 62.
